Wearing of the Australian Army uniform is governed by sets of rules and procedures, and various instructions and regulations. The Army Dress Manual is designed to make it easier for members to access and locate information on dress policy by consolidating information into related topics. Advanced Individual Training (AIT), and select Additional Skill Identifier (ASI) training in order to produce competent and fit soldiers, ready for action.A United States military occupation code, or a military occupational specialty code (MOS code), is a nine-character code used in the United States Army and United States Marine Corps to identify a specific job. In the United States Air Force, a system of Air Force Specialty Codes (AFSC) is used.
